Meanings and Origins of the name Tot

The name Tot holds a simple yet charming meaning, often translated to denote 'small child' or 'toddler.' This endearing association has roots in the affectionate ways in which we refer to children, embracing their innocence, kindness, and constant sense of wonder.

While Tot might be a term of endearment for little ones, it also echoes potential historical traditions where children were given playful names reflecting their personality or attributes. It allows parents to pay homage to the delightful early stages of a child's life while imparting a unique identity that can grow alongside them.
